In 2020-2021, 28,837 people earned their degree in general economics, making the major the 29th most popular in the United States.
Across New York, there were 2,948 general economics gra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 83 general economics graduates with average earnings and debt of $61,893 and $0 respectively.
This year’s “Most Well Attended General Economics Major in New York for a Master’s” ranking analyzed 16 colleges that offered a degree in general economics. This ranking identifies schools that graduate the most students in general economics.
